聚合函数Count(*):计算所有行。 Count(列):统计指定列的非空值个数。 Count(distinct列):统计指定列的非空值去重后的个数。 Sum():求和。 Avg():平均值。 Max():最大值。 Min():最小值。
MySQL聚合函数的安装与基本语法指南
相关推荐
Oracle语句的基本语法与安装指南
Oracle语句的基本语法与安装方法详细分为六章,逐步深入学习。
Oracle
14
2024-07-29
MongoDB查询与聚合语法解析
MongoDB 的查询语法真的挺爽快,写起来逻辑清晰,操作也够灵活。不管是查找、更新还是聚合,基本都能用几行搞定。像$gt、$in这些操作符,搭配正则和$where脚本查询,复杂需求也能轻松搞定。更新操作也不啰嗦,$set和$inc这种语法,简单又好记,局部更新效率也高。聚合部分别被吓到,像$group、$match、$project这些关键字用起来还挺顺手,实际应用中适合做数据统计。如果你用 MongoDB 多文本或需要灵活查询条件,推荐你好好看看这份语法精要。
MongoDB
0
2025-06-15
MySQL聚合函数高级教程
统计报表里的数据总汇、平均、最大值这些,离不开MySQL 的集函数。像count、sum、avg这些用得多,写报表、跑统计简直离不开,尤其你要用户活跃、订单金额啥的,基本就是标配。
函数用法也不复杂,count(列名)能帮你数个数,sum(列名)就把一列全加起来,记得它只能加数字列。avg用来算平均值,搞用户评分、销售均值挺好用。还有max和min,一个找最大,一个找最小,写业务逻辑顺手。
语法上没啥门槛,关键是你得知道啥时候该用哪个函数。比如做电商后台的时候,经常一行 SQL 查出来一个月的订单总额、平均单价、最高交易额,那就得同时用好几个集函数。
你要是刚接触,可以先看看这篇MAX、MIN
MySQL
0
2025-06-24
MySQL基本语法整理
MySQL 的基本语法挺简单,是数据定义语言(DDL)和数据操纵语言(DML)。通过几个常用的 SQL 操作,你可以轻松完成数据库表的创建、修改、删除,数据的插入、查询、更新、删除等。比如创建表时,可以直接用CREATE TABLE,修改表结构时,使用ALTER TABLE,而查询数据时,SELECT语句就是最常用的。熟悉这些语法,不仅能提升开发效率,还能你更好地理解数据库的操作原理。而且,MySQL 支持的多种数据类型,像是整型、浮点型、字符串型以及日期型等,都可以帮你根据需求设计更加灵活的表结构。你会发现这些语法简单易懂,应用也广泛。,掌握了这些基本的 MySQL 语法,无论是数据存取还是
MySQL
0
2025-06-24
SQL分组查询与聚合函数详解
SQL 的分组查询和聚合函数,真的是数据时的老帮手。像SUM、AVG、COUNT这种聚合函数配上GROUP BY用,能快速把一堆杂乱的数据变得有条理。比如你有张学生成绩表,要统计总分、平均分、最高分,一条 SQL 就搞定。语法也不复杂,SELECT name, SUM(score)这种句式用多了就顺手了。
配合HAVING还能筛选出总分超过某个值的学生,实用。而且这些操作不光能用在简单查询里,跟JOIN和子查询搭着用也挺方便。比如你想把学生信息和他们的总分拼一起显示,一句嵌套查询就能搞定。
哦对了,还有一点要注意,所有非聚合字段都得出现在GROUP BY里,这点挺坑新手,踩过坑的都懂。再提醒下
SQLServer
0
2025-06-17
MySQL数据库的基本语法详解
MySQL数据库中,表是数据的基本存储单元,通过创建表来有效组织和存储数据。创建表的基本语法如下:sql CREATE TABLE table_name ( column_name datatype [NOT NULL | NULL], ... );其中,table_name表示要创建的表的名称,column_name表示列的名称,datatype表示列的数据类型,可以是标准SQL类型或用户自定义类型。可以选择是否允许NULL值存储。此外,还可以创建临时表、从其他表中读取数据创建新表,设置主键、唯一索引等约束条件。另外,索引在提高数据检索速度方面起到关键作用。创建索引的语法如下:sql CRE
MySQL
13
2024-09-27
MySQL基本介绍与安装启动
开源数据库里的老牌选手非MySQL莫属。结构化查询语言(SQL)用起来直白易懂,性能也一直挺稳定的,不管你是搭博客还是做企业系统,都能轻松应付。MySQL 的演进史也挺有意思的,从 70 年代的小项目变成今天全球开发者离不开的数据库,中间还被Sun、Oracle收购过。越是了解它的发展,越觉得这工具确实靠谱。安装过程也不复杂,下载、初始化、启动几步走就能搞定。尤其是 Windows 上,命令行用mysqld --initialize-insecure搞定初始化,再跑个net start MySQL就开跑,简单直接。你要是重视事务、外键、并发这些东西,建议直接用InnoDB。ACID事务支持、行
MySQL
0
2025-06-24
聚合函数的分类及应用-分组函数
聚合函数的类型包括AVG、COUNT、MAX、MIN、STDDEV、SUM、VARIANCE等分组函数。每个函数都接受一个参数。下表列出了可以在语法中使用的选项:
Oracle
17
2024-08-08
SQL Server 聚合函数
SUM计算指定列值的总和。AVG计算指定列值的平均值。示例:- 计算指定列值的总和:SELECT SUM(ytd_sales) FROM titles WHERE type = 'business'- 计算指定列值的平均值:SELECT AVG(SCore) AS 平均成绩 FROM Score WHERE Score >= 60
SQLServer
13
2024-05-20